The document outlines the Integrated Water and Waste Management Plan for the Yzermyn Underground Coal Mine (YUCM), detailing the infrastructure for sewage treatment, water purification, and the overall water balance simulation to manage process water and discharge.

  • The mine will implement a Bio-Mite waste water treatment plant (WWTP) using anaerobic and aerobic processes to treat sewage for up to 300 people onsite. The anaerobic stage reduces the Biochemical Oxygen Demand (BOD) load by up to 40%, and the resulting clarified effluent is discharged to the Pollution Control Dam (PCD).
  • A modular water treatment plant will be installed to treat contaminated water and salinity using reverse osmosis, potentially preceded by defused air floatation or ultrafiltration. This plant is intended to remain operational after mine closure to treat decant water.
  • The mine's water strategy relies on a Pollution Control Dam (PCD) system to collect all dirty water—including underground pumped water, dirty storm water, and treated sewage—for reuse. This system will be the primary water source during peak production until closure.
  • Based on an Integrated Water Balance Simulation Model (IWBSM), the mine expects to treat and discharge approximately 8,900m³/a of excess water into a clean water filter drain to recharge the seep wetland (Wetland system 1).
  • Sewage solids will not be stored on site; instead, they will be pumped into honey suckers and transported to a licensed site in Piet Retief every eight to 12 months.
